Aktueller Standort: Startseite> Neueste Artikel> Zwei praktische Methoden für Laravel zur Einführung öffentlicher Ressourcen

Zwei praktische Methoden für Laravel zur Einführung öffentlicher Ressourcen

gitbox 2025-08-07

Führen Sie direkt öffentliche Ressourcendateien ein

Im Laravel -Projekt können wir die Funktion asset () verwenden, um öffentliche CSS und JavaScript -Dateien direkt im öffentlichen Verzeichnis einzuführen. Diese Methode ist einfach und intuitiv und für die meisten kleinen und mittelgroßen Projekte geeignet.

Erstellen Sie einen öffentlichen Ordner

Erstellen Sie zunächst einen neuen Ordner, der im öffentlichen Verzeichnis gemeinsam namens Common namens Front-End-öffentlichen Ressourcen wie style.css und script.js speichert.

Ressourcen im Hinblick auf die Ressourcen einführen

Verwenden Sie dann in der Blade -Vorlagendatei die Funktion asset () , um den richtigen URL -Pfad zu generieren, um diese Dateien einzuführen:

 
<link rel="stylesheet" href="{{ asset('common/style.css') }}">
<script src="{{ asset('common/script.js') }}"></script>

Die Verwendung der Funktion asset () kann sicherstellen, dass der Ressourcenpfad unter verschiedenen URL -Konfigurationen korrekt analysiert werden kann, wodurch die Projektkompatibilität verbessert werden kann.

Laden von Dateien mit Laravel Explorer

Laravel bietet Ressourcenverwaltungsmechanismen und ermöglicht es uns, Front-End-Ressourcen flexibler zu organisieren und zu laden. Dieser Ansatz eignet sich für große Projekte oder Situationen, in denen komplexeres Ressourcenmanagement erforderlich ist.

Erstellen Sie ein Ressourcenverzeichnis

Erstellen Sie einen gemeinsamen Ordner unter Ressourcen/Assets und speichern Sie CSS- und JS -Dateien darin, wie z. B. style.css und script.js .

Konfigurieren von Ressourcen -Alias

Fügen Sie als nächstes einen Alias im Aliases -Array in config/app.php hinzu, um die Anrufressourcen in der Ansicht zu erleichtern:

 
'aliases' => [
    'Common' => App\Library\Common::class,
],

Die obige Konfiguration definiert gemeinsam als Alias des Ressourcenzugriffs.

Verwenden Sie Ressourcen im Blick

Nach Abschluss der Ressourcenregistrierung können wir Ressourcen in die Ansichtsdatei über die benutzerdefinierte @common () -Syntax einführen:

 
<link rel="stylesheet" href="@common('style.css')">
<script src="@common('script.js')"></script>

Auf diese Weise wird Laravel automatisch den richtigen Ressourcenpfad analysiert und ausgibt und den Managementprozess von Front-End-Ressourcen vereinfacht.

Zusammenfassen

In diesem Artikel werden zwei Methoden eingeführt, um öffentliche Ressourcendateien in Laravel einzuführen:

  • Verwenden Sie die Funktion asset () , um Ressourcen direkt in das öffentliche Verzeichnis einzuführen, das für Projekte mit einfacher Struktur geeignet ist.
  • Durch die Konfiguration des Ressourcenmanagers und des Ladens von Ressourcen mit @Common () -Syntax eignet sie sich besser für komplexe Projekte, für die modulares Management erforderlich ist.

Entwickler können geeignete Einführungsmethoden basierend auf den tatsächlichen Anforderungen auswählen, wodurch die Effizienz des Ressourcenmanagements verbessert und die Projektstruktur optimiert wird.